Residence Life Custodian Student Employment
Position Purpose

The purpose of the Residence Life Custodian position is to support the cleanliness, safety, appearance, and readiness of campus housing facilities. This position assists with custodial services, residence hall preparation, summer camps and conferences, campus events, and basic housing maintenance support. The role provides students with hands‑on experience in facilities operations and residential services while helping ensure a clean, safe, and welcoming environment for students, guests, and visitors.

Duties and Responsibilities
  • Assist with preparing residence halls for student occupancy and campus events.
  • Perform routine custodial duties in residence halls, common areas, offices, and public spaces.
  • Clean and sanitize restrooms, showers, kitchens, laundry facilities, and common areas.
  • Dust, sweep, mop, vacuum, and maintain floors and surfaces.
  • Empty trash and recycling containers and transport waste to designated collection areas.
  • Restock restroom and cleaning supplies as needed.
  • Assist with residence hall opening, closing, and turnover processes.
  • Move furniture, equipment, and supplies as directed.
  • Support summer camps, conferences, and special events through room setup and facility preparation.
  • Report maintenance, safety, and housekeeping concerns to supervisors.
  • Assist with minor maintenance tasks such as changing light bulbs, replacing batteries, assembling furniture, and basic repairs under supervision.
  • Maintain storage areas, custodial closets, and cleaning equipment.
  • Follow established safety procedures and properly use cleaning products and equipment.
  • Work independently and collaboratively with Residence Life and Facilities staff.
  • Help maintain a safe, clean, and welcoming living environment for students and guests.
  • Perform other related duties as assigned.
Qualifications – Education, Experience, and Skills
  • Must be currently enrolled as a full‑time Hocking College student.
  • Must meet federal requirements for Satisfactory Academic Progress (SAP).
  • Must maintain a minimum cumulative GPA of 2.0.
  • Ability to perform custodial, housekeeping, and physically active work.
  • Ability to safely use cleaning supplies, equipment, and tools after training.
  • Ability to lift, carry, push, and move up to 50 pounds with or without reasonable accommodation.
  • Ability to stand, walk, bend, stoop, and perform repetitive physical tasks for extended periods.
  • Ability to follow verbal and written instructions.
  • Demonstrate reliability, initiative, and a strong work ethic.
  • Ability to identify and report facility maintenance or safety concerns.
  • Ability to work independently and as part of a team.
  • Previous custodial or facilities experience is preferred but not required.
  • Ability to lift up to 25 pounds and assist with light physical tasks as needed.
  • Willingness and ability to complete all required training and professional development assigned by the supervisor, Human Resources, or the College.

Reasonable accommodations may be requested and reviewed according to the Americans with Disabilities Act (ADA).
